本文目錄一覽:
- 1、js和asp.net交互
- 2、asp.net中如何引用js的幾種方式
- 3、怎麼在.net中調用js和.cs的方法
- 4、在.net開發中,vue.js怎樣融合進去,如何不與.net衝突並構建應用
- 5、ASP.NET如和實現與JS的相互配合,點擊按鈕後先JS確認在執行後台處理
- 6、.net與js的交互傳值問題!
js和asp.net交互
可以通過js將值發回服務器,然後用。net解析啊。比如可以用js給地址欄代一個參數,然後在服務器有request[“參數名”]來獲取該參數的值,實現交互,關鍵看你要做什麼!
asp.net中如何引用js的幾種方式
asp.net中如何引用js的幾種方式
一、在cs中直接加入js代碼
script
function settext()
{
……;
}
/script
二、引用js文件
可以在aspx文件加入:
HEAD
script language=”javascript” src=”***/***.js”/script
/HEAD
或
HEAD
script src=”../Js/aa.js” type=”text/javascript”/script
/HEAD
script 即是你引用JS的地方。src後面的是你JS所在的路徑
怎麼在.net中調用js和.cs的方法
把方法封裝到類里,然後統一調用,而不是頁面和類文件里都寫一堆業務邏輯。
在.net開發中,vue.js怎樣融合進去,如何不與.net衝突並構建應用
首先要明白,vue 是瀏覽器端運行的,如果不考慮使用 vue 的服務端渲染功能,那麼用什麼樣的後台框架都無所謂。
從傳統的後端渲染頁面的模式轉到使用 vue 在瀏覽器端渲染,有一個很大的不同就是數據獲取的問題,即通過異步加載的方式(ajax)來獲取數據而不在是後台直接打數據到框架結合的後台模板上進行渲染,這也是 Vue 這類前端框架的一個技術支撐點。
理解好了後台渲染和前端渲染的區別,就應該知道不存在衝突的問題了。
ASP.NET如和實現與JS的相互配合,點擊按鈕後先JS確認在執行後台處理
在JS中彈出一個確認窗口,根據返回值決定是否調用後台處理函數,如果你的確認窗口是自定義窗體的話,那就更簡單,JS中都不要判斷了,直接打開這個確認窗口,然後在窗口中增加判斷,這樣的好處是,JS寫着簡單,調用後台處理函數的邏輯判斷寫到確認窗口中,我可以用服務器事件,這樣,在網頁中就看不到我後台處理函數相關信息了
.net與js的交互傳值問題!
你點Button1時,會先運行該事件的代碼,也就是
Page.RegisterStartupScript(“errcheck”, “scriptonClientClick();/script”);
Response.Write(“Hidden1.Value=” + Hidden1.Value + “/br”); 這兩句,當這兩句完全運行完之後才會運行
function onClientClick()
{
document.getElementById(“%=Hidden1.ClientID %”).value=”你好”;
} 這個客戶端函數
所以你第一次只是給Hidden1賦值了,並沒有顯示出來,點擊第二次後才會把前一次賦的值顯示出來
這就是我原來把
Page.RegisterStartupScript(“errcheck”, “scriptonClientClick();/script”);
放在page_load函數的原因,其實它是在你點擊按鈕之前已經運行過了。
說的有點啰嗦,不知道這樣說你能不能理解~~
原創文章,作者:TCNIM,如若轉載,請註明出處:https://www.506064.com/zh-hk/n/330601.html